About Patrick J. O’Hara
Patrick J. O’Hara is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ery, Molecular Biology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Mechanics of Materials, having authored 212 papers that have together received 14.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(34 papers),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(29 papers),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(21 papers), Numerical methods in engineering (17 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(16 papers), Peripheral Artery Disease Management (16 papers), Aortic Disease and Treatment Approaches (12 papers) and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(12 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(5.1k cit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(2.0k citations),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(1.5k citations), Hematology (837 citations) and Surgery (3.1k citations). Patrick J. O’Hara has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Denmark and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Norman Hertzer, Edwin G. Beven, Leonard P. Krajewski, Paul O. Sheppard, Francis James Grant, F S Hagen, Daniel G. Clair, Kenneth Ouriel, Betty Haldeman and Jess R. Young.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Vascular Surgery, Annals of Surgery, Annals of Vascular Surgery,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ences.
